Overview

Postcode HA8 7RD is located in a major urban area, within the Canons ward of Harrow in the London region, and forms part of the Canons Park area. It has low deprivation and very low crime levels, with around 20.1 crimes per 1,000 residents per year, about 84% below the London average of 130 per 1,000. The average income per household in Canons Park is £79,501 per year. The nearest station is Canons Park, about 0.5 miles away. There are 8 primary and 2 secondary schools in the area. There are 2 parks nearby, the closest large park is Canons Park.

Frequently asked questions about HA8 7RD

Is HA8 7RD (Canons Park) safe?

The area around HA8 7RD records about 20 crimes per 1,000 residents per year, which is a very low crime rate for England: it scores 1 out of 10 on the Area360 crime scale, where 10 is the highest crime level. Across London as a whole the rate is about 130 per 1,000. The most common offences locally are anti-social behaviour, violence and sexual offences and vehicle crime.

What is the average house price near HA8 7RD?

The median sale price around HA8 7RD in Canons Park is £580,000 (about £538 per square foot) based on 85 registered sales according to HM Land Registry data.

What schools are near HA8 7RD?

There are 18 schools close to HA8 7RD, including North London Collegiate School, Aylward Primary School (Good) and London Academy (Good). Ratings are from the latest Ofsted inspections.

What is the nearest station to HA8 7RD?

The closest station to HA8 7RD is Canons Park in TfL zone 5, about 740 m away, serving the Jubilee line.

How deprived is the area around HA8 7RD?

HA8 7RD scores 4 out of 10 on the deprivation scale, where 10 is the most deprived. Its neighbourhood ranks 22,371 of 32,844 in England on the official Index of Multiple Deprivation (rank 1 is the most deprived).
